Austell sits on South Cobb clay, which is notoriously dense and poorly draining. That's actually one of the biggest reasons homeowners here choose artificial turf—natural grass struggles in clay, and your dog's bathroom habits make muddy situations even worse. Our installation process includes proper base preparation and drainage layers specifically designed to handle our regional soil conditions and those heavy afternoon thunderstorms that roll through Cobb County. Lot sizes in Austell tend to be moderate, which means artificial turf is cost-effective and can transform your entire backyard in just a few days. Sun exposure varies depending on your specific neighborhood—areas near Sweetwater Creek often have more tree coverage, while properties closer to the Six Flags corridor get intense afternoon sun. Both conditions work fine with modern synthetic turf, but we assess your yard's drainage patterns and shade to recommend the right product.
